Common Causes Of Generator Issues
Generators can face many problems. Some issues are easy to fix. Others require more attention. Understanding the common causes helps you troubleshoot. Here are some frequent reasons your generator may not run smoothly.
Fuel Problems
Fuel is vital for any generator. Old or contaminated fuel can cause issues. Using the wrong type of fuel also leads to problems. Make sure to check the fuel regularly. Replace any old or bad fuel to improve performance.
Clogged Air Filters
Air filters keep dirt and debris out. A clogged air filter restricts airflow. This can lead to poor engine performance. Clean or replace the air filter often. Keeping it clear ensures your generator runs better.
Battery Failures
Batteries are essential for starting the generator. A weak or dead battery stops the generator. Check the battery connections and charge level. Replace old batteries to avoid starting issues.
Overloaded Systems
Generators have limits on power output. Overloading a generator can cause it to stall. Disconnect unnecessary devices to reduce the load. Make sure to use the generator within its capacity.
Diagnosing Startup Failures
When your generator won’t start smoothly, it can be frustrating. Understanding why this happens is important. Some common issues often lead to startup failures. Let’s explore how to diagnose these problems effectively.
Checking Fuel Levels
First, check the fuel levels. Low fuel can stop your generator. Look at the fuel gauge. Ensure there is enough fuel in the tank. If the fuel is low, refill it with fresh fuel. Old or contaminated fuel can also cause issues. Always use the right fuel type for your generator.
Inspecting Spark Plugs
Next, inspect the spark plugs. They play a vital role in starting the engine. Remove the spark plug and check its condition. Look for signs of wear or damage. A dirty or worn spark plug may not ignite the fuel. Clean or replace it if necessary. This simple check can improve startup performance.
Testing The Ignition System
Finally, test the ignition system. This system must work properly for the generator to start. Check the ignition coil and wires. Look for any signs of damage or corrosion. Use a multimeter to test the coil’s resistance. A faulty ignition system can cause startup failures. Fixing it may help your generator run smoothly.

Resolving Overheating Problems
Overheating can cause serious issues for your generator. Addressing this problem quickly is essential. A hot generator can lead to breakdowns and costly repairs. Let’s explore how to resolve overheating problems effectively.
Cleaning The Cooling System
A clean cooling system helps keep your generator running smoothly. Dust and debris can block airflow. Start by turning off the generator and letting it cool. Use a soft brush to remove dirt from the cooling fins. Clean the air intake and exhaust areas as well. Regular maintenance will help prevent overheating.
Checking Oil Levels
Oil plays a vital role in engine health. Low oil levels can cause overheating. Check the oil level using the dipstick. Add oil if needed to reach the proper level. Use the correct type of oil for your generator. Regular oil changes are crucial for optimal performance.
Inspecting Fan Belts
Fan belts help cool the generator’s engine. Worn or damaged belts can lead to overheating. Check the belts for cracks or fraying. Replace them if they show any signs of wear. Ensure they are properly tensioned. A well-maintained fan belt can make a big difference.

Why Is My Generator Running Rough?
A rough-running generator can indicate fuel issues, like contaminated fuel or a clogged filter. It may also point to air leaks or problems with the spark plug. Regular maintenance, including oil changes and filter replacements, can improve performance. Check these components to diagnose and resolve the issue quickly.
What Causes A Generator To Stall?
Generators can stall due to low fuel, a faulty spark plug, or overheating. Other causes include an overloaded circuit or a dirty air filter. Ensuring adequate fuel levels and checking electrical loads can prevent stalling. Regular maintenance helps keep your generator running smoothly and reduces the risk of stalling.
How Can I Fix Generator Vibrations?
Excessive vibrations may result from loose components or an unbalanced load. Tightening loose parts and redistributing the load can help. Additionally, ensure the generator is on a stable surface. If vibrations persist, inspect the engine mounts and consider professional servicing for deeper issues.
When Should I Service My Generator?
It’s recommended to service your generator at least once a year. Regular maintenance ensures optimal performance and longevity. If you use the generator frequently, consider servicing every six months. Always follow the manufacturer’s guidelines for specific service intervals and maintenance tasks.
